rss 推荐阅读 wap

凤舞科技网_软件|硬件|无线|编程|网络|科技|数码|大数据|云计算|科技资讯网

热门关键词:  xxx  as  test  罗克佳华   etc passwd
首页 科技 大数据 软件 无线 硬件 编程 网络 数码 云计算 快讯

若何成为一位ARM嵌入式系统硬件高手

发布时间:2019-11-08 已有: 人阅读

  进修有着密不成分的关系,正在进修单片机的过程中堆集需要的进修经验和学问常有需要的,若何正在这一过程中逐步成为高级嵌入式工程师呢?本文将为大师引见若何正在进修过程中,堆集成为高级嵌入式系统硬件工程师要具备的技术。

  对于硬件来讲有几个标的目的,就纯真信号来分为数字和模仿,模仿比力难搞,一般需要很长的经验堆集,单单一个阻值或容值的精度不敷就可能使信号误差很大。因而年轻人搞的较少,跟着手艺的成长,呈现了模仿电数字化,好比手机的Modem射频模块,都采用成熟的套片,而昔时国际上只要两家公司有此手艺,感受模仿功能不太强的人,不太适合搞这个,若是实能搞定到手机的射频模块,只需达到一般程度可能月薪都正在15K以上。

  另一类就是数字部门了,正在大标的目的上又可分为51/ARM的单片机类,DSP类,FPGA类,国内FPGA的工程师大多是正在IC设想公司处置IP核的前端验证,这部门不搞到门级,前途不太开阔爽朗,即便做个IC前端验证工程师,也要搞上几年才能胜任。DSP硬件接口比力定型,若是不向驱动或是算法上挨近,前途也不会太大。而ARM单片机类的内容就较多,业界产物占用量大,使用人群广,因而就业空间极大,而硬件设想最表现程度和水准的就是接口设想这块,这是各个高级硬件工程师彼此PK,鉴定程度凹凸的根据。

  而接口设想这块最环节的是看时序,而不是简单的毗连,好比PXA255处置器I2C要求速度正在100Kbps,若是把一个I2C外围器件,最高还达不到100kbps的取它相接,必然要导致设想的失败。如许的环境有良多,好比51单片机能够正在总线接LCD,但为什么这种LCD就不克不及挂正在ARM的总线总线上能够外接个Winband的SD卡节制器,但为什么这种节制器接不到ARM9或是Xscale处置器上,这些都是问题。

  因而接口并不是一种简单的毗连,要看时序,要看参数。一个优良的硬件工程师该当可以或许正在没有参考方案的前提下设想出一个正在成本和机能上愈加优良的产物,靠现有的方案,也要进行恰当的可行性裁剪,但不是胡乱的来,我碰到一个工程师把方案中的5V变1.8V的DC芯片,间接改换成LDO,有时就会把CPU烧上几个。前几天还有人但愿我帮手把他们以前基于PXA255平台的手持GPS设备做下法式优化,我问了一下环境,地图是存正在SD卡中的,而SD卡取PXA255的MMC节制器间采用的SPI接口,因而导致地图读取速度十分的慢,这种环境是设想中严沉的缺陷,而不是法式的问题,因而我提了几条,让他们更新试下再说。

  因而想成为一个优良的工程师,需要对系统全体性的把握和对已有电的理解,换句话说,一套电图究竟能看大白几多,看不大白80%以上的话,申明离优良的工程师还差得远哪。其次是电的调试能力和审图能力,但最最根基的能力仍是道理图设想PCB绘制,逻辑设想这块。这是指的硬件设想工程师,从的硬件设想工程师中还能够分出ECAD工程师,就是专业的画PCB板的工程师,和EMC设想工程师,帮人家处理EMC的问题。硬件工程师再往上就是板级测试工程师,就是C语功底很好的硬件工程师,正在电板调试过程中能通过自已编写的测试法式对硬件功能进行验证。然后再交给基于操做系统级的驱动开辟人员。

  总之,硬件的内容良多很杂,硬件那方面练成了城市成为一个高手,我时常会给人家做下方案评估,良多高级硬件工程师设想的工具,经常被我一句话否认,因而工程师做到我这种境界,也会获咎些人,但硬件简直会有良多不为人知的工具,让良多高级硬件工程师也摸不到思维。

  那么高级硬件件工程师手艺技术都要具备那些工具哪,起首要控制EDA设想的辅帮东西类如ProteORCADPowperPCBMaplux2ISE、VDHL言语,要能用到这些东西画丹青板做逻辑设想,再有就是接口设想审图能力,再者就是调试能力,若是能走到总体方案设想这块,那就根基上快成为资深工程师了。

最火资讯

首页 | 科技 | 大数据 | 软件 | 无线 | 硬件 | 编程 | 网络 | 数码 | 云计算 | 快讯 |免责声明

2011-2038 凤舞科技网(www.foxzw.com)版权所有 Power by DedeCms

电脑版 | wap |